OLED vs LED lighting: Is there room for OLED lighting?

OLED vs LED lighting: Is there room for OLED lighting?

IDTechEx Research finds that in its "most likely" forecasts scenario OLED lighting will become a $1.3 billion market in 2023 - equating to 1.3% of the market size of LED lighting at that time.

OLEDs and the beginning of the end for LCDs

OLEDs and the beginning of the end for LCDs

LCD panel makers in Taiwan, Japan and Korea have been suffering. Despite the growing demand for LCDs the high number of panel makers and new competition from China has resulted in tough price competition for panel makers, to the point that many panel makers are no longer profitable.
